Andrew Ashforth Receives Martin S. Berger Lifetime Achievement Award from March of Dimes

Previous Previous Previous Next Next Next
123

Andrew B. Ashforth, CEO & President of A.P. Construction Company, was presented with the Martin S. Berger Lifetime Achievement Award by the March of Dimes NY Market during its Westchester/Fairfield Real Estate Awards Breakfast on Thursday, November 2, at the Westchester Marriott in Tarrytown, NY.

The Martin S. Berger Award for Lifetime Achievement is a prestigious award that acknowledges individuals for outstanding accomplishments in the real estate industry and in service to the community during their lifetime. Recipients exemplify the Berger legacy in business, family, and charity. March of Dimes also honored Greystar, another pillar of the real estate industry, with the March of Dimes Real Estate Award.

“On behalf of my family, the company, and our dedicated employees, I am truly honored to receive this award. The tribute holds special significance for us at The Ashforth Company because we’ve been long-time supporters of the March of Dimes and the real estate breakfast since 1996 when we were honored to receive the first Fairfield County Real Estate Award,” said Ashforth. Ashforth added, “We also thank the entire real estate and built communities for supporting the March of Dimes for over 35 years, and special thanks to the March of Dimes, for its extraordinary contribution and fight to help all moms and babies.”

For the first time, the two counties joined together for the March of Dimes Real Estate Awards Breakfast to create and continue as one unified event, all working together to support the March of Dimes mission to improve the health of moms and babies. Thanks to the generosity of the real estate community, the annual Real Estate Awards Breakfast has grown into a leading testimonial for March of Dimes nationally and is known as the real estate and built environment networking event of the year in the communities.

March of Dimes works to end premature births, end preventable maternal health risks and death, and end the health equity gap for moms and babies.

Founded in 1896, The Ashforth Company is a diversified real estate firm that owns, develops, and invests in commercial and multifamily assets, and provides third-party services including asset and property management, general contracting and construction management.
